Toronto Mayoral Election 

No.#1: Economy & Jobs

Nearly half of the people surveyed said Toronto's mayor should concentrate on improving the economy and creating jobs.  43% selected growing the economy while only 17% chose keeping taxes down.  Report by Kelly Grant of The Globe & Mail, August 27th: Article

The Direct Engagement Show is hosting a mayoral candidates town hall on September 9th and leading up to this event will be providing election news.

 

David vs. Goliath: i4i Story

Toronto-based i4i sued Microsoft for patent infringement and they won a $290 million award. CanadaOne spoke with i4i's founder Chairman Loudon Owen (left in photo) and Michael Vulpe (right in photo) about what it takes to bring an innovative product to market and how they defended their rights against an aggressive giant:  Article
